Premium quality poster prints are printed on luxurious semi-gloss satin 270 gsm paper. Our meticulously crafted poster prints offer an affordable option for decorating any space, making them ideal for living rooms, bedrooms, offices and beyond. To ensure your poster arrives in good condition, we roll and send them in strong mailing tubes.

Poster prints are budget friendly enlarged prints in standard poster paper sizes (A0, A1, A2, A3 etc). Whilst poster paper is sometimes thinner and less durable than our other paper types, they are still ok for framing and should last many years. Our Archival Quality Photo Prints and Fine Art Paper Prints are printed on higher quality paper and the choice of which largely depends on your budget.

Title: A Symbol of Compassion and Selflessness: A Kitsch French Postcard Depicting Charity from the 1910s This kitsch postcard, hailing from the 1910s, showcases a young French girl, her delicate features framed by a white headband adorned with red roses. With a tender expression on her face, she extends her hands and arms, forming a gesture of prayer. Her heartfelt plea is symbolized by the open book in her left hand, while her right hand reaches out as if to offer comfort or support to an unseen recipient. Charity, the moral virtue personified in this postcard, is a powerful and enduring symbol of compassion and selflessness. The heart on her chest, a clear representation of the love and empathy she embodies, further emphasizes her role as a giver. This postcard, with its vivid colors and intricate details, serves as a poignant reminder of the importance of hope and kindness in our lives. The kitsch aesthetic, popular during this era, adds to the postcard's charm and appeal. The use of bold colors, intricate patterns, and sentimental imagery was a hallmark of this artistic style, which sought to evoke strong emotions and connect people through shared experiences.
